St. Louis-Based Internet Marketing Firm, Clix, Hires New Content Strategist

Will address sharper focus on website content creation and inbound marketing

2013-06-14
ST. LOUIS, MO, June 14, 2013 (Press-News.org) Leading St. Louis Internet marketing firm, Clix, hired Robert Graves as its new content strategist in June. Graves will work with businesses in the St. Louis area and elsewhere to build their online presence through content creation, an essential component of any contemporary marketing strategy.

"We're thrilled to have Robert join the Clix team" said Jason Hylan, CEO of Clix. "Having a dedicated content strategist working with our clients and our PR strategist will help immensely."

A native of Columbia, MO, Graves received a Bachelor of Arts in English literature and French from Westminster College in Fulton, MO in 2011. He worked in the journalism industry before coming to Clix.

In response to the ever-changing nature of Internet marketing and search engine optimization (SEO), Clix has seen the need for increased focus on quality website content. This is part of an approach known as inbound marketing, a marketing strategy that proves to be even more effective and powerful as search engines such as Google, Bing, and Yahoo! continue to evolve.

Graves will be a central component of implementing inbound marketing at Clix. The entire Clix team is committed to growing area businesses of all sizes through maximizing search engine visibility and improving the quality and relevance of website content.
